ESP32-C5 devkit offers 2.8-inch capacitive touch display, dual-band Wi-Fi 6, Bluetooth 5 LE, LiPo battery support

Last week, I wrote about the ESP32-C5-LCD-1.47 as one of the first ESP32-C5 devkits with a built-in display enabling dual-band WiFi 6 connectivity for IoT and HMI projects. However, one reader lamented the lack of touch-capable screens, at which point kwchow pointed to the ESP32-C5-Touch-LCD-2.8 model offering just that by pairing an ESP32-C5 with a 2.8-inch IPS  display with capacitive touch and 320×480 resolution.

The new board also features a microSD card slot, a USB-C port for power and programming, a built-in microphone and a speaker connector, a few sensors, and various I/Os connectors for expansion. Let’s have a closer look.

ESP32-C5-Touch-LCD-2.8

ESP32-C5-Touch-LCD-2.8 specifications:

  • Wireless module – Espressif Systems ESP32-C5-WROOM-1-N32R8
    • SoC – ESP32-C5HR8
      • CPU
        • Single-core 32-bit RISC-V processor @ up to 240 MHz
        • Low-power RISC-V core @ 40 MHz acting as the main processor for power-sensitive applications
      • Memory – 384 KB SRAM on-chip, 8MB PSRAM
      • Storage – 320 KB ROM
      • Wireless Connectivity
        • Dual-band (2.4GHz/5 GHz) 802.11ax WiFi 6, with 802.11b/g/n WiFi 4 standard fallback
        • Bluetooth 5.0 Low Energy (LE)
        • 802.15.4 radio for Zigbee 3.0 and Thread 1.3
    • Storage – 32MB flash
    • Antenna – PCB antenna
  • Storage – MicroSD card slot
  • Display
    • 2.8-inch 262K color IPS display with 320×240 resolution, capactivity touchscreen function
    • ST7789 4-wire SPI display controller
    • CST3530 capacitive touch controller
  • Audio
    • Onboard microphone
    • 2-pin speaker connector
    • ES8311 low-power audio codec
    • NS4150B audio power amplifier 
  • USB – USB Type-C port for power, programming, and data
  • Sensors
    • SHTC3 temperature and humidity sensor
    • QMI8658 6-axis IMU (3-axis gyroscope and 3-axis accelerometer)
  • Expansion
    • 4-pin UART connector (3.3V)
    • 4-pin I2C connector (3.3V)
    • 12-pin connector with up to 7x GPIO, USB, Reset, Boot, 5V (VBUS), 3.3V, and GND;  note: 2x GPIOs (EXIO) through CH32V003 RISC-V MCU
  • Misc
    • Power on/off
    • Battery power button
    • Reset and Boot buttons
    • Charging LED
    • PCF85063 RTC chip
    • 2-pin RTC battery connector
  • Power Supply
    • 5V via USB Type-C port
    • 2-pin header for 3.7V Lithium battery; supports charging and discharging via ETA6098 power management chip
  • Dimensions  – PCB: 69 x 49.9 mm; display: 73.06 x 50.54mm

Besides touchscreen support, the ESP32-C5-Touch-LCD-2.8 also features a higher capacity flash (32MB vs 4MB), 8MB PSRAM, a speaker interface and a built-in microphone for media playback and voice interaction, a few sensors (6-axis IMU and T&H sensor), and battery support.

The company mentions support for the ESP-IDF framework and the Arduino IDE, and lists applications such as AI chat, a music player, two games (gravity ball and 2048), a photo album, and a weather app.  However, we don’t have the code for it since the documentation website currently lacks the new devkit. I suspect this is just based on ESPBrookesia firmware from the ESP-IDF framework.

Waveshare sells the ESP32-C5-Touch-LCD-2.8-EN (without battery) and ESP32-C5-Touch-LCD-2.8 (with battery) for $30.99 – $32.99 on AliExpress, $35.99 – $37.99 on Amazon, and $25.99 – $26.99 on its own online store. While browsing AliExpress, I also noticed a cheaper board named the NM-CYD-C5 with the same ESP32-C5 + 2.8-inch touch display features, going for $21.53, but the catch is that it offers resistive touch instead of capacitive touch. It also lacks sensor and audio support, and comes with 16MB of flash (and 8MB PSRAM).
